Vehicle Dynamics Modeling for Autonomous Racing Using Gaussian Processes(自主走行レースにおけるガウス過程を用いた車両動力学モデリング)

田中専務

拓海先生、お忙しいところ失礼します。先日、若手が『レース用自動運転の車両モデルをガウス過程で学習する研究』が良いって騒いでまして、正直半分は話が飛んでいて理解が追い付きません。これって要するに現場に導入できる話なんでしょうか。

AIメンター拓海

素晴らしい着眼点ですね!大丈夫、一緒に分かりやすく整理しますよ。要点は三つで説明しますね。まず、何を学習しているのか、次にその学習が現場で何を変えるのか、最後に導入時のコストとリスクです。順番に、身近な例で紐解いていけるんですよ。

田中専務

では単純に教えてください。『車両モデルを学習する』というのは、今の設計図を上書きするようなものですか。それとも補正するだけですか。

AIメンター拓海

良い質問ですよ。これは『補正』に近いです。既にある簡易な物理モデルを基盤にして、実際の走行で観測される差(モデル誤差)をデータで学習して埋めるイメージですよ。言うなれば、設計図に現場の実績を重ねて精度を上げる作業です。

田中専務

なるほど。で、ガウス過程っていうのはどうして使うんですか。high-endの計算機が必要になるとか、現場のエンジニアが大変になるイメージがありますが。

AIメンター拓海

ガウス過程(Gaussian Process, GP)というのは、観測データから関数の形を柔軟に推定する統計的手法ですよ。難しく聞こえますが家電の故障予測を行う感覚で、モデルの不確かさを数値で返す特徴があるんです。つまり、『この補正はどれくらい信頼できるか』が分かるため、安全制御につなげやすいんですよ。

田中専務

信頼度が出るのは良さそうです。で、実際の論文ではどうやって評価しているんですか。うちのような実車を使う余裕は無いのですが。

AIメンター拓海

この研究は、小型プラットフォーム(1/10スケールのレースカー)と複数の実トラックのシミュレーションを組み合わせている点が実務寄りです。多様な走行ラインや速度でデータを集め、カーネル(kernel)選択やサンプル数の影響を丁寧に検証しています。現場の資源が限られている場合でも、スケールダウンした実験から有益な示唆を得られる設計です。

田中専務

具体的には現場で何が良くなるんでしょうか。投資対効果の観点で端的に教えてください。

AIメンター拓海

要点を三つでまとめますね。1)走行性能と安全の改善、2)シミュレーションと実車差の縮小による開発効率向上、3)不確かさを考慮した保守的な制御設計で事故リスクの低減です。これらは短期的にはデータ取得コストがかかりますが、中長期では試験回数の削減と設計変更の低減につながりますよ。

田中専務

これって要するに、まずは小さく試して実データでモデルを直し、安全側に余裕を持った制御を作ることで、長い目でコストを下げるということですか。

AIメンター拓海

その通りですよ。非常に端的で正しい理解です。実務では最初に小スケールでのデータ取得とモデル選定に投資し、その後にスケールアップするのが王道です。大丈夫、一緒にロードマップを描けば必ず進められますよ。

田中専務

最後に私から一言でまとめます。実データで差分を学習するガウス過程を使えば、設計図を補正して安全と効率を高められる。投資は必要だが、段階的に進めればリスクは抑えられる。これで合っておりますか。

AIメンター拓海

素晴らしいまとめですね!まさにその理解で正解です。お手伝いしますから、一歩ずつ進めていきましょうね。

1. 概要と位置づけ

結論を先に述べる。自動運転レースにおける車両動力学の精度を、既存の簡易モデルにデータ駆動の補正を加えることで大幅に改善し得る点がこの研究の核心である。特にガウス過程(Gaussian Process, GP)を用いた学習は、単に誤差を埋めるだけでなく、その補正の不確かさを定量化できるため、安全制御への活用可能性が高い。結果として、実車試験回数の削減とシミュレーション精度の向上を同時に達成しうる点で、開発サイクルの短縮に直接寄与する。

基礎的な位置づけとしては、既存の物理モデルに対する『差分学習』の応用である。ここで使われる単純モデルはシングルトラックや拡張キネマティック(extended kinematic)といった計算負荷の低いモデルであり、GPはその残差を学習する補正器として機能する。応用面では、限界域での高速度走行や急制動など、従来のモデルでは再現しにくい挙動領域で有効性をもつ。

本研究のもう一つの特徴は評価の幅広さである。複数の走行ライン、異なる速度プロファイル、トラックごとのセクター分析などを網羅的に行い、GPモデルの一般化性能と学習データ量の関係を示した。これにより単純な『うまくいった』報告に留まらず、実務での導入判断に必要な定量的な指標が提供されている。経営判断で重要な点は、初期投資と期待される改善効果の見積もりが可能になったことである。

本節の要点は明確だ。GPを用いた補正は、物理モデルの限界を実データで補い、安全側の設計を可能にし、開発効率を高めるという投資対効果を示している点で他の手法と一線を画する。特に小スケール実験とシミュレーション併用の設計が実務の導入を現実的にしている。以上が本研究の位置づけである。

2. 先行研究との差別化ポイント

差別化の最大点は、GPモデリングのプロセス自体を詳細に検証している点である。従来研究は計画経路や上位制御(motion planning / predictive control)でGPをブラックボックス的に用いることが多く、モデル選択やサンプル数の影響、トラックレイアウトの違いといった現実的な要因を深掘りしていない。本研究はこれらを系統的に分解し、どの要因が性能に寄与するかを明確にした。

とくにカーネル(kernel)選択やグローバル近似手法の有無が学習性能に与える影響を比較した点が重要である。GPはカーネルによって表現力が大きく変わるため、その選定指針がないと現場での再現性が低下する。本研究は複数カーネルを評価し、実走データの性質に応じた推奨を示したことで、実務への移行性を高めている。

また、レースシナリオやセクターごとの汎化性を分析した点も差別化要因である。トラック全体で良好なモデルがセクター単位で破綻する可能性や、逆に局所で学習したモデルが他セクターに転用できる条件を示したことで、データ収集戦略に具体的な指針を与えている。これにより、限られた試走で最大の効果を得るための実践的アプローチが提示された。

結局のところ、本研究は『どう学習するか』を丁寧に実験的に示した点で先行研究と一線を画している。単なる手法提案ではなく、運用上の制約を踏まえた設計指針を与える点が実務家にとって価値ある差別化である。

3. 中核となる技術的要素

本研究で中核となるのはガウス過程回帰(Gaussian Process Regression, GP回帰)である。GP回帰は観測から関数の事後分布を推定できる手法で、平均関数と共分散関数(カーネル)を組み合わせることで入力に対する出力の期待値と不確かさを同時に得られる。実務での利点は、不確かさを明示的に扱えるため、安全側に余裕を持った制御や試験計画に用いやすい点である。

入力となるモデルは、計算負荷を抑えたシングルトラックモデルや拡張キネマティックモデルである。これらは車両の基本的な運動方程式を簡易化したもので、現場の実装に現実的な計算コストで収まる。GPはこれら簡易モデルと実車挙動の差分を学習して、補正関数 e(xk, uk) を提供する方式で統合される。

技術的に重要なのはカーネル設計とサンプル効率の両立である。カーネルは入力空間の類似性を定義するもので、走行条件によって適切な選択が変わる。加えてGPはデータ量が増えると計算コストが膨らむため、局所近似やスパース化といった近似手法の評価も不可欠である。本研究はこれらを比較し、実用的なトレードオフを示している。

最後に、制御への統合が技術的到達点である。GPによる補正を用いて制御器を設計することで、限界域での性能向上と安全性担保を同時に目指すことが可能になる。技術の本質は『不確かさを定量化して制御設計に反映する』点にある。

4. 有効性の検証方法と成果

検証は多面的に行われている。研究チームは1/10スケールの実車実験と400件以上のシミュレーションを組み合わせ、さまざまなトラックレイアウトと走行ラインでモデルの精度と汎化性を評価した。これにより、特定条件下での有効性が統計的に裏付けられている。

具体的にはカーネル合成の評価、グローバル近似手法の影響、速度プロファイルの違い、トラックセクターごとの詳細分析などを実施した。各評価は定量指標で比較され、学習データが少ない領域ではGPの限界も明確に示された。要するに、どの場面でGPが効き、どの場面で追加データや異なる手法が必要かが示された。

成果としては、適切なカーネル選定と十分な局所データがあれば、簡易モデルに対する補正で実走挙動を大幅に改善できることが示された。さらに、不確かさの推定が制御設計に寄与するケーススタディも提示され、単なる精度向上だけでなく安全性向上の定量的寄与が確認された。

ただし、学習データの偏りや極端な低サンプル領域ではGPが過度に不確かさを示し、実用上の制約が残る点も報告されている。現場導入時にはデータ戦略と近似手法の選択が鍵になり、単発のモデル導入では期待した効果が出ない可能性がある。

5. 研究を巡る議論と課題

まず議論の中心は『実用性と計算負荷の折衷』である。GPは優れた表現力を持つが、データ量が増えると計算コストが急増するため、スパース化や局所近似が必須となる。実務ではオンボード計算資源との兼ね合いが生死を分けるため、どの近似を採るかの判断が重要である。

次にデータの収集戦略が課題である。トラックごとに必要なサンプル数や走行ラインは異なり、過不足がモデルの汎化性を左右する。したがって初期段階でのスケールダウン実験やセクター分析を含む計画的なデータ取得が欠かせない。ここに経営的な投資判断が直接影響する。

さらに安全性の保証方法論も未解決の点が残る。GPの不確かさ推定を制御に使う際には、保守的な設計が必要だが、その保守性と性能向上のトレードオフをどのように評価するかは今後の議論点である。運用規模が大きくなるほどこの問題は深刻化する。

最後に、スケールアップ時のモデル転移性が課題である。小スケール車両で得た知見を実車や別トラックにどう転用するかは未だ研究の途上である。経営判断ではこの転移可能性を見積もることがコスト見積もりの要になる。

6. 今後の調査・学習の方向性

今後の重点は三つである。第一に、計算負荷を抑えつつ高精度を維持する近似GPの実用化である。第二に、データ取得の効率化、すなわちどの走行条件を優先的に集めるべきかを定義するためのアクティブラーニング的アプローチの導入である。第三に、補正モデルを制御ループに統合した際の実運用評価を大規模に行うことである。

技術的な研究課題としては、カーネル設計の自動化やマルチタスクGPによる複数条件同時学習、そして強化学習とGP補正を組み合わせた制御設計が挙げられる。これらは理論的にも応用的にも有望であり、実務での導入コストを下げる可能性が高い。長期的には実車での連続学習とクラウド連携によるモデル更新体制の整備が望ましい。

経営層へのメッセージは明確だ。初期は小規模で実験的投資を行い、データと近似手法を整備してから段階的にスケールアップすべきである。これによりリスクをコントロールしつつ、開発速度と安全性の双方を向上させることができる。

会議で使えるフレーズ集

「この手法は既存の簡易モデルに実走データで補正を入れるアプローチですから、まず小スケールで検証して効果を確認しましょう。」

「ガウス過程は補正の信頼度を数値化できます。これを制御に反映することで安全側のマージンを定量的に確保できます。」

「初期投資は必要ですが、試験回数と設計変更を減らせば中長期的なコストは下がります。段階的に投資を配分する計画を立てましょう。」

検索に使える英語キーワード

Gaussian Process, vehicle dynamics, autonomous racing, F1Tenth, GP regression, kernel selection, model mismatch, extended kinematic model

引用元

J. Ning, M. Behl, “Vehicle Dynamics Modeling for Autonomous Racing Using Gaussian Processes,” arXiv:2306.03405v1, 2023.

AIBRプレミアム

関連する記事

AI Business Reviewをもっと見る

今すぐ購読し、続きを読んで、すべてのアーカイブにアクセスしましょう。

続きを読む